Summary

The surname Wetzel has German origins and is derived from the medieval given name Wetzilo, meaning 'ruler of the home'. It has a long history and can be traced back to the Middle Ages. The name signifies a person who was involved in the governance of a household or estate.

Wetzel Genealogy

OriginsThe surname 'Wetzel' is of German origin. It is derived from the Middle High German word 'weczel,' which means 'small warrior.' The name may have originated as a nickname or occupational name for someone who was known for their fighting skills.
Geographic DistributionThe surname 'Wetzel' is most commonly found in Germany, particularly in the region of Bavaria. It is also present in other German-speaking countries such as Austria and Switzerland. There are also communities of Wetzels in the United States, particularly in Pennsylvania and Illinois, where German immigrants settled.
VariationsVariations of the surname 'Wetzel' include 'Wetz,' 'Weitz,' 'Wessel,' 'Wetzlar,' 'Wettstein,' and 'Wettstein.' These variations may be due to regional dialects or spelling variations over time.
Migration and ImmigrationDuring the 19th century, many Germans, including those with the surname 'Wetzel,' immigrated to the United States in search of better economic opportunities. They settled primarily in Pennsylvania, Illinois, and other Midwestern states. These immigrants played a significant role in the development of German-American communities and contributed to various industries such as agriculture, manufacturing, and brewing.
